[QUOTE="Jaylee, post: 2467962, member: 101136"] Hi, After years of self funding. I was granted NHS funding earlier this year.. I use Diabox with the L2's BT as a CGM set up on my phone with alarms & scan for nurse's benefit with the Librelink app. Diabox is simple to use, has a "widget" for the home screen without opening the app it updates every 5 minutes. There is also a notification readout on the lock screen too. So I have an at a glance reading. Including when driving & the phone is cradled.. Then I use a separate Bluetooth "bridge" over the sensor to send readings to a stand alone smart watch running a stripped down version of Xdrip too. The Diabox app maybe a simple work around in airplane mode with BT switched on? Lol, I customised the alarm on mine. You shouldn't get disturbed from any other chatter or social media alerts other than if your Libre lets you know something is "afoot.." Your phone will be on, but not connected to your network or sevice provider. [/QUOTE]
